Course Outline

Introduction to 5G Technology

  • Evolution from 1G to 5G.
  • Key drivers and objectives of 5G.
  • Global 5G deployment landscape.

5G Network Architecture

  • 5G core network and radio access network (RAN).
  • Spectrum and frequency considerations.
  • Network slicing and virtualization concepts.

5G Protocols and Standards

  • Overview of 3GPP standards.
  • New Radio (NR) protocol stack.
  • Integration with existing 4G LTE systems.

Performance Enhancements in 5G

  • Ultra-reliable low latency communication (URLLC).
  • Massive machine-type communication (mMTC).
  • Enhanced mobile broadband (eMBB).

5G Use Cases and Applications

  • Smart cities and IoT.
  • Autonomous vehicles and industry automation.
  • Public safety and healthcare innovations.

Deployment and Implementation Considerations

  • Infrastructure and spectrum management.
  • Challenges in rollout and interoperability.
  • Security and privacy issues.

5G Business and Regulatory Perspectives

  • Market trends and investment opportunities.
  • Policy and spectrum regulation.
  • Future outlook and transition to 6G.

Summary and Next Steps

Requirements

  • A fundamental understanding of telecommunications concepts.
  • Familiarity with wireless communication systems.
  • General knowledge of network architecture.

Audience

  • IT professionals involved in networking or infrastructure projects.
  • Telecommunication engineers and planners.
  • Government or enterprise decision-makers evaluating 5G implementation.
